Women's golf competes at Denison

The Muskingum women's golf team opened its fall season at the Lynn Schweizer Invitational hosted by Denison on Saturday-Sunday.

The 19th Hole

  • Sophomore Emmie Miller led the Muskies finishing tied for 57th in the 91-golfer field with a two-day total 192 (100-92).
  • Senior Christine Holmes shot a 246 (125-121) to place 87th.
  • Freshman Sydney Bowers carded a 253 in her first collegiate event to finish 88th.
  • Sophomore Katie Shamel shot a 132 for 18 holes. Sophomore Catie Smith shot shot a one-day total 134.
  • The Muskies shot 957 (489-468).
  • Wittenberg won the team title with a 619 (305-314).
  • Bridgewater's Christina Herbert won medalist honors with a 144 (71-73).
  • The event was held at the Granville Golf Course in Granville, Ohio.
